Description
UUVs are increasingly used in both public and military maritime operations due to their versatility, stealth, and ability to operate in challenging environments. However, the proliferation of UUV technology has introduced new threats to maritime security. Malicious actors can employ UUVs for a range of activities, including intelligence gathering, surveillance, smuggling, sabotage of critical infrastructure, and kinetic strikes. The covert nature and advanced navigation capabilities of modern UUVs make them difficult to detect, track, and mitigate using traditional maritime interdiction tactics. There are effective technologies with the capability to detect and track UUVs, but few tested and fielded defeat/mitigation systems. Defeat technologies are an essential piece in the kill chain, as detection is only the first step to stopping the threat. The development and deployment of effective C-UUV defeat solutions will enhance maritime domain dominance (MDD), port security, and critical infrastructure protection, enabling reliable response actions to neutralize UUV-based threats.
